I can restore your .vtf to mvBase and then convert selected accounts to Universe if you wish.

Because the C option is used to create a backup that will be restored onto an R83 (or equivalent) system, which has several limitations, the following caveats are:

1. Items larger than approx. 32K were not saved unless they were first separated into smaller items and saved as smaller items.

2. DC type items were either list items or binary items. Binary items were saved as CC pointers. All others were saved as CL items.

3.    Linked binary items were not saved .

So, there is no guarantee that the restored data will match up exactly with the original data as it existed on mvBase.
